A great psychological thriller
From all the hype and bits I heard about the film I wasn't sure it would be one I would like that much. I finally gave it ago and I did really enjoy it. It's nothing like what I expected really. Although about a ballerina in Swan Lake there are many deep layers to the meaning of the film. Quite dark, disturbing at times and raunchy as well, many will be surprised at what they see. A great performance from Natalie Portman as the perfection driven dancer who has problems coping with what is expected of her. A great psychological thriller with some surreal scenes. If you thought you'd skip it, think again!

Interesting & fast paced
This is a fairly interesting and fast paced thriller that really gets you hooked from the very start. The plot has an intriguing premise and is an entertaining whodunit. It's well written and the characters are well developed, my issue is that I can't say many of the characters are hugely likeable. The story itself takes a while to get going, but then the ending comes round far too quickly and is very much an anti climax. It's a little disappointing and some of the intended surprises aren't really as shocking as the author would like us think.

It's a good thriller and worth it just for a quick read.

A great crime thriller
Clare Mackintosh really knows how to write a good crime thriller. Her background in policing comes across so obviously and it makes for a very detailed and realistic story. With a background on policing myself it's refreshing to read a crime story that isn't completely hollywood-ised. Embellished a little maybe, but still a very good representation of policing today.

The plot itself is good and interesting, although potentially not entirely unique. The characters are well developed and I like the twists, some are definitely surprising whereas others may be a little more predictable.


 In all a very good, well written crime story that is definitely not run of the mill.

have to say I have not seen any of the Asian originals of The Eye....yet. So I can't really compare it to that as yet. It seemed to have mixed reviews when it came out, but on here it seems to have got mainly good reviews.
I would say it is definitely more of a thriller than a horror. If you are expecting it to be like The Ring, The Grudge you might be a bit disappointed. It has more in common with the likes of The Return, The Mothman prophecies. Overall it's a good thriller, a little slow to start with, but with some cool imagery and a good conclusion.
